Output 65b3f291a23a19bc51afaf5ecb678a7478eb8f60619dfc0976ba42550a7b704c:0

value
104609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017122e5a48493623c095b3bf32906888a32c07b OP_EQUAL
address
31pe8as5fdd66FYWVkmpEeLgmq6zMTjF9U
transaction
65b3f291a23a19bc51afaf5ecb678a7478eb8f60619dfc0976ba42550a7b704c